When discussing investments, our thoughts typically gravitate towards financial returns and market trends. However, the concept of ethical investments reframes this narrative, allowing us to consider not just the profit margins, but the broader impact of our choices on the environment and society. It encourages us to invest in companies that prioritize sustainability, renewable energy, and resilience against climate change, all of which are becoming essential in today’s world.
Ethical investments drive capital toward projects that mitigate the effects of extreme weather while also fostering a cleaner environment. By supporting businesses that develop green technologies, promote energy efficiency, or restore ecosystems, we actively contribute to a more sustainable future. Imagine investing in companies that harness wind and solar power or those that innovate in creating sustainable agriculture practices. Each dollar you invest can help build a greener planet.
